Steps
Estimated time: 20-40 minutes
- 1
Power cycle the unit
Turn off the pressure washer, unplug from the outlet, and wait at least 60 seconds before reconnecting power. After reconnecting, power the unit back on and observe whether the dxpw61156 code reappears or clears. This reset clears transient faults that can trigger false error signals.
Tip: Label the breaker if you’re using a hardwired configuration so you can reset safely in the future. - 2
Verify power supply and outlet health
Use a multimeter or a known-good device to confirm the outlet is delivering proper voltage. If the outlet or circuit shows instability, reset or replace the outlet, and check for tripped breakers or blown fuses in the panel.
Tip: Avoid measuring live circuits with wet hands; keep tools dry and grounded. - 3
Inspect and reseat connectors
Carefully disconnect and reseat all accessible harnesses and connectors in the control area. Look for loose pins, corrosion, or damaged insulation. Re-seat each connection firmly, ensuring a clean and snug fit.
Tip: Take photos before disassembly to document wiring routing for reassembly. - 4
Check safety switches and sensors
Inspect common safety interlocks (float switch, door interlock if applicable, pressure/flow/temperature sensors) for proper operation. Clean any debris and replace misbehaving sensors or switches as needed.
Tip: If a sensor is intermittent, it may require professional calibration or a parts replacement. - 5
Attempt a controlled reset and test run
After confirming power and wiring, perform a controlled reset of the control module per the user manual. Run a short test cycle with no load to verify whether the code reappears.
Tip: Document each test result with time stamps to share with a technician if needed. - 6
Escalate if the code persists
If dxpw61156 remains after all basic checks, the fault is more likely in the control board or a non-user-serviceable component. Schedule service with an authorized technician. Expect potential costs for parts and labor.
